Transaction 0fed399247c94f3fcdd4a7b309c9450d20467b0215c5dd6f728c99e438163528
1 Input
1 Output
-
0fed399247c94f3fcdd4a7b309c9450d20467b0215c5dd6f728c99e438163528:0
- value
- 670778
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 61ba5a57252a1639ae138622951ba1f61112faae OP_EQUAL
- address
- 3AbkiBEXQteMWUSnCJFqC1HHpPYMVrfYgh